At Dr Sknn, we utilise the Lynton Lumina, a state-of-the-art Intense Pulsed Light System (IPL), which is employed by the NHS and private hospitals all over the UK for safely and effectively treating Rosacea Skin Condition on skin types I-IV. By emitting particular wavelength ranges of light, we can target absorption peaks in haemoglobin and oxy-haemoglobin, allowing us to treat Rosacea Skin Condition of various sizes and depths without causing much harm to the neighbouring skin. After treatment, the impaired vessels are taken in by the body, leaving little to no trace of the primary lesion.

At Dr Sknn, a medical history as well as a physical examination including photographs will be undertaken during the consultation. It gives you the chance to express any concerns, expectations, outcomes or doubts you may have. Before the treatment, a discussion of post-treatment guidance and risks connected to the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) procedure will be done to make sure you fully understand them and a consent form will be signed. As well as this, a patch test will be done if it is a new area being treated to validate its suitability.
